Stephen Sinclair Otis
March 16, 1959 - July 13, 2023
Stephen Sinclair Otis, son, brother, husband, father and grandfather, left his earthly body on July 13, 2023, after a lengthy challenge with brain disease. Born March 16, 1959, in San Diego CA, Stephen leaves a legacy of headstrong tenacity and heartfelt humor.

A California native, Stephen attended St Eugene's Catholic School and both Cardinal Newman Catholic High School and Santa Rosa High School in Sonoma County, CA.

From an early age he had a propensity to build. By his early 20s, despite a promising sales career, he was drawn to creative endeavors. More comfortable in jeans, boots and a four-wheel drive, Stephen pursued and settled into the art of carpentry. Within a decade, he was known as a Master Craftsman/Builder throughout the Sonoma and Napa Valleys.

Despite his success in California, Stephen was pulled to create a house and home for his family in Pagosa Springs, CO and his reputation grew there. He opened his company, STAG CO (STAG Construction), incorporating the initials of his children and wife during that time. Visitors continually recognize his expertise in the constructional refinement of renowned Wolf Creek Ranch Ski Lodge and comment on the majestic two-story log home he built abutting the San Juan National Forest.

Years later, Stephen returned to the Napa Valley continuing his brand and project expansion. Many of the finest private homes, hotels and esteemed wineries in the North Bay carry the mark of Stephen's craft, the renovation of Tom Keller's kitchen at The French Laundry being one of his finest works.

Amid the multitude of memories Stephen left us our visions of his surfing antics, long-distance cycling races, air guitar riffs, high-jinks in Mexico and Hawaii, mountain camping, elk hunting, and sailing.

Stephen's courageous approach to his diagnosis, first of aphasia, then of Alzheimer's was a privilege and honor for his family to witness and share.
